jhartford19 -- the coordinator at the Majestic told me that the judge books one year in advance (February 2010 for February 2011). She also told me that the judge may change the date/time even after booking... we decided to go with the symbolic ceremony in the end because it just made things so much easier.

@keight: I did all my planning under the assumption that weddings occurred on Saturdays. It wasn't until after I had submitted my request with my top 3 Saturdays to the resort, that I realized there was no reason why I had to get married on the Saturday. Since we were going to be at the resort for the full week, I could have chosen to get married any day. However, if you have a lot of people who may not be able to get time off work/school etc. The Thurs-Sun 4 day vacation may be better for them, which means Friday or Saturday would be the best day for the ceremony.
